¿De donde provienen los borbones como casa real?

History
1 answer:
trasher [3.6K]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

España y Luxemburgo tienen reyes de la Casa de Borbón. Los Borbones reales se originaron en 1272, cuando el hijo menor del rey Luis IX se casó con la heredera del señorío de Borbón. La casa continuó durante tres siglos como una rama de cadetes, sirviendo como nobles bajo los reyes Direct Capeto y Valois.

How did the United States get access to the Canal Zone in Panama?
schepotkina [342]

Answer:

The Hay-Bunau-Varilla Treaty signed, granting the United States a strip of land across the Isthmus of Panama and the right to build and fortify the Panama Canal. United States acquires control of the Panama Canal Zone for $10 million from Panama. ... Panama adopts the US dollar as its currency

How did railroads contribute to urban growth during the Second Industrial Revolution?
Citrus2011 [14]
The railroads contributed to urban growth during the second industrial revolution in a huge way. It helped to transport the commodities over a long distance very swiftly and also at a much cheaper rate. Local people could easily send their products to distance places via the railroads and this was not possible before the railroads were made. If they were transported by water, then the costing became high and the traders would not get any benefit at all. The railroads had a big part to play behind the invention of the telegraph machine.the telegraph lines and the railroads always went together.
